The PNY GeForce RTX 4070 Super 12GB Verto OC Dual Fan Graphics Card harnesses NVIDIA's cutting-edge Ada Lovelace architecture and DLSS 3 technology to deliver exceptional gaming and creative performance. Featuring a 1980MHz core clock (boost up to 2490MHz), 12GB of ultra-fast GDDR6X memory, and a PCIe 4.0 interface, it supports smooth 1440p and 4K experiences with ray tracing and AI-accelerated frame generation. Its efficient dual-fan cooling and low 220W power draw make it a quiet, power-conscious powerhouse ideal for professionals and gamers seeking next-level visuals and speed.

Small card with HUGE punch
You are getting between 3080ti and 3090 performance on this beast while using a fraction of the TDP which makes it run much cooler and more efficiently. Also frame generation makes this card's performance insane even compared to 30 series cards which do not have this feature. Easy to install and framerates exceed 150fps in games like dragons dogma 2 with DLSS quality and frame generation at 1440p resolution. It's just a beast of a card and 40 series are miles more efficient than the 30 series. Very happy with my upgrade to the 4070 Super.

The RTX 4000 series sweet spot
I run a variety of GPUs for data processing (not gaming) so I'm mainly focused on CUDA performance. I've used: RTX 3070, RTX 3080 Ti, RTX 4060 Ti, RTX 4070, RTX 4070 Super, and RTX 4080. I sold the RTX 3000s because of the high electricity cost, but they certainly performed well. The RTX 4000s are much more efficient. The RTX 4060 Ti was very efficient, but for the price it was too slow. Personally, I'd rather have a used 3070 than a new 4060 Ti. However, the plain RTX 4070s are really great for their good processing speed and efficiency. But the RTX 4070 Super is about 15% faster for only $50 more. Both versions are great graphics cards, but the Super delivers a definite improvement. So if you're considering a 4070, I'd definitely go with the 4070 Super if you can find a decent price. My 4080 is amazing, but the price was shocking. The 4070 Ti and 4070 Ti Super seem pointless. Either you can justify the steep cost of a 4080, or you find the 4070 Super works just fine for you at a semi-sane price. For a lot of people the 4070 Super will be the sweet spot. I run the PNY 4070 and the 4070 Super (all with 2 fans) and physically they virtually identical, except for power connector. The PNY 4070 Super comes with a 16-pin to two 8-pin adapter cable (tucked under the product info in the box). Unlike most GPUs with 16-pin ports, the PNY's port is set deep with NO notch in the backplate. If you're thinking about using your own 90 degree 16-pin adapter, I doubt it will work. But being a fairly deep-set port, the supplied 16-pin cable should fit almost every narrow case. (You'll need at least 1.5 inches above the GPU bracket screws to get the supplied 16-pin cable to fit.) I'm seeing around 56C under heavy load and 50% fan speed. Keep in mind I'm not running games, so I'm not fully using the NVIDIA GPU -- and I have good case cooling.

Great itx Upgrade!
I’m limited in space and fan direction with the Ghost S1 case, upgraded from PowerColor 6700XT to PNY dual fan 4070 Super. It’s nice and quiet. It’s on the warmer side, avg 76C in Timespy benchmark but worth the trade off. I wouldn’t recommend unless you’re really trying to work within a tight space, aesthetically it’s basic, and it’s warmer than other manufacturers 4070 Supers, but the performance is still there :)
